Union Road Transport and Highways Minister Nitin Gadkari on Sunday, 31 May 2026, took to X to congratulate Royal Challengers Bengaluru on winning the Indian Premier League 2026 title, hailing the franchise's back-to-back championship victory as a historic achievement.
Context
Gadkari's post described the win as a 'truly dominant campaign, crowned with a well-earned and memorable victory,' adding that the players 'showcased remarkable consistency and determination throughout the tournament.' He noted the achievement reflects 'grit, discipline, and exceptional teamwork' and has inspired 'millions of cricket enthusiasts across the country.'
Royal Challengers Bengaluru, one of the IPL's founding franchises, is based in Bengaluru and owned by United Spirits Limited. The team had long been among the most followed sides in the league without a title, making a back-to-back championship run a landmark moment in the franchise's history.

Senior Indian ministers and political leaders routinely engage with major cricket milestones on social media, reflecting the sport's unrivalled cultural footprint in the country. The Indian Premier League, organised by the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) since 2008, has grown into one of the most-watched T20 leagues in the world and commands a vast national following.
Gadkari, who has held the Road Transport and Highways portfolio since 2014 and is a former national president of the BJP, is among the more active senior ministers on social media, frequently engaging on topics ranging from infrastructure milestones to national sporting achievements.
